// 4.5.9 IsValidTime ( hour, minute, second, millisecond, microsecond, nanosecond 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-isvalidtime
bool is_valid_time(double hour, double minute, double second, double millisecond, double microsecond, double nanosecond)
{
    // 1. If hour < 0 or hour > 23, return false.
    if (hour < 0 || hour > 23)
        return false;

    // 2. If minute < 0 or minute > 59, return false.
    if (minute < 0 || minute > 59)
        return false;

    // 3. If second < 0 or second > 59, return false.
    if (second < 0 || second > 59)
        return false;

    // 4. If millisecond < 0 or millisecond > 999, return false.
    if (millisecond < 0 || millisecond > 999)
        return false;

    // 5. If microsecond < 0 or microsecond > 999, return false.
    if (microsecond < 0 || microsecond > 999)
        return false;

    // 6. If nanosecond < 0 or nanosecond > 999, return false.
    if (nanosecond < 0 || nanosecond > 999)
        return false;

    // 7. Return true.
    return true;
}

// 4.5.10 BalanceTime ( hour, minute, second, millisecond, microsecond, nanosecond 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-balancetime
Time balance_time(double hour, double minute, double second, double millisecond, double microsecond, double nanosecond)
{
    // 1. Set microsecond to microsecond + floor(nanosecond / 1000).
    microsecond += floor(nanosecond / 1000.0);

    // 2. Set nanosecond to nanosecond modulo 1000.
    nanosecond = modulo(nanosecond, 1000.0);

    // 3. Set millisecond to millisecond + floor(microsecond / 1000).
    millisecond += floor(microsecond / 1000.0);

    // 4. Set microsecond to microsecond modulo 1000.
    microsecond = modulo(microsecond, 1000.0);

    // 5. Set second to second + floor(millisecond / 1000).
    second += floor(millisecond / 1000.0);

    // 6. Set millisecond to millisecond modulo 1000.
    millisecond = modulo(millisecond, 1000.0);

    // 7. Set minute to minute + floor(second / 60).
    minute += floor(second / 60.0);

    // 8. Set second to second modulo 60.
    second = modulo(second, 60.0);

    // 9. Set hour to hour + floor(minute / 60).
    hour += floor(minute / 60.0);

    // 10. Set minute to minute modulo 60.
    minute = modulo(minute, 60.0);

    // 11. Let deltaDays be floor(hour / 24).
    auto delta_days = floor(hour / 24.0);

    // 12. Set hour to hour modulo 24.
    hour = modulo(hour, 24.0);

    // 13. Return CreateTimeRecord(hour, minute, second, millisecond, microsecond, nanosecond, deltaDays).
    return create_time_record(hour, minute, second, millisecond, microsecond, nanosecond, delta_days);
}

// 4.5.16 RoundTime ( time, increment, unit, roundingMode ), https://tc39.es/proposal-temporal/#sec-temporal-roundtime
Time round_time(Time const& time, u64 increment, Unit unit, RoundingMode rounding_mode)
{
    double quantity = 0;

    switch (unit) {
    // 1. If unit is either DAY or HOUR, then
    case Unit::Day:
    case Unit::Hour:
        // a. Let quantity be ((((time.[[Hour]] × 60 + time.[[Minute]]) × 60 + time.[[Second]]) × 1000 + time.[[Millisec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Microsec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= ((((time.hour * 60.0 + time.minute) * 60.0 + time.second) * 1000.0 + time.millisecond) * 1000.0 + time.microsecond) * 1000.0 + time.nanosecond;
        break;

    // 2. Else if unit is MINUTE, then
    case Unit::Minute:
        // a. Let quantity be (((time.[[Minute]] × 60 + time.[[Second]]) × 1000 + time.[[Millisec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Microsec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= (((time.minute * 60.0 + time.second) * 1000.0 + time.millisecond) * 1000.0 + time.microsecond) * 1000.0 + time.nanosecond;
        break;

    // 3. Else if unit is SECOND, then
    case Unit::Second:
        // a. Let quantity be ((time.[[Second]] × 1000 + time.[[Millisec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Microsec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= ((time.second * 1000.0 + time.millisecond) * 1000.0 + time.microsecond) * 1000.0 + time.nanosecond;
        break;

    // 4. Else if unit is MILLISECOND, then
    case Unit::Millisecond:
        // a. Let quantity be (time.[[Millisecond]] × 1000 + time.[[Microsecond]]) × 1000 + time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= (time.millisecond * 1000.0 + time.microsecond) * 1000.0 + time.nanosecond;
        break;

    // 5. Else if unit is MICROSECOND, then
    case Unit::Microsecond:
        // a. Let quantity be time.[[Microsecond]] × 1000 + time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= time.microsecond * 1000.0 + time.nanosecond;
        break;

    // 6. Else,
    case Unit::Nanosecond:
        // a. Assert: unit is NANOSECOND.
        // b. Let quantity be time.[[Nanosecond]].
        quantity = time.nanosecond;
        break;

    default:
        VERIFY_NOT_REACHED();
    }

    // 7. Let unitLength be the value in the "Length in Nanoseconds" column of the row of Table 21 whose "Value" column contains unit.
    auto unit_length = temporal_unit_length_in_nanoseconds(unit).to_u64();

    // 8. Let result be RoundNumberToIncrement(quantity, increment × unitLength, roundingMode) / unitLength.
    auto result = round_number_to_increment(quantity, increment * unit_length, rounding_mode) / static_cast<double>(unit_length);

    switch (unit) {
    // 9. If unit is DAY, return CreateTimeRecord(0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, result).
    case Unit::Day:
        return create_time_record(0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, result);

    // 10. If unit is HOUR, return BalanceTime(result,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0).
    case Unit::Hour:
        return balance_time(result,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0);

    // 11. If unit is MINUTE, return BalanceTime(time.[[Hour]], result, 0, 0, 0, 0).
    case Unit::Minute:
        return balance_time(time.hour, result, 0, 0, 0, 0);

    // 12. If unit is SECOND, return BalanceTime(time.[[Hour]], time.[[Minute]], result, 0, 0, 0).
    case Unit::Second:
        return balance_time(time.hour, time.minute, result, 0, 0, 0);

    // 13. If unit is MILLISECOND, return BalanceTime(time.[[Hour]], time.[[Minute]], time.[[Second]], result, 0, 0).
    case Unit::Millisecond:
        return balance_time(time.hour, time.minute, time.second, result, 0, 0);

    // 14. If unit is MICROSECOND, return BalanceTime(time.[[Hour]], time.[[Minute]], time.[[Second]], time.[[Millisecond]], result, 0).
    case Unit::Microsecond:
        return balance_time(time.hour, time.minute, time.second, time.millisecond, result, 0);

    // 15. Assert: unit is NANOSECOND.
    case Unit::Nanosecond:
        // 16. Return BalanceTime(time.[[Hour]], time.[[Minute]], time.[[Second]], time.[[Millisecond]], time.[[Microsecond]], result).
        return balance_time(time.hour, time.minute, time.second, time.millisecond, time.microsecond, result);

    default:
        break;
    }

    VERIFY_NOT_REACHED();
}
